He will go down in history as one of Asia's most famous (or infamous) statesmen. "The Singapore Story" tells one side of the story - Lee's. Former Singaporean prime minister Lee Kuan Yew has long been acclaimed for his outspoken persona and alert and thorough intellect. However, it is not certain that he is fully aware of his impact (or maybe he is) on other people - specially on Tunku Abdul Rahman. With this, the inaugural volume of his autobiography, he also proves himself as an charming and pleasant narrator - and therein lies the problem. The tone of the book is almost benign - but was her really.
